Toronto’s housing market has made headlines for being one of the most expensive in the country. Renters are also feeling the pinch as prices continue to climb. Thirteen Canadian cities saw rent rise over the past month, according to a new report by Zumper, a rental company that compares rental prices around the country. Three cities stayed flat and seven others dropped, the report says. “It seems rent prices across many Canadian cities are beginning to pick up again as we head into the warmer months and renters begin to move, creating more demand and competition,” Zumper said.
